    Hello all. Received a default notice dated 27/4 but received today (2/5) . Not paid the loan since December and remain unable to pay (seperated from husband and taken a significant drop in income) - indeed it is far down my list of priorities. I have sent them a SARautolinker.com autolinking image and again explained my reasons for being unable to pay. It demands full payment by 5/5. Any additional advice?

    Hi there,

    Is it possible you could scan and post up the Default Notice ( minus personal details)

    A default notice currently issued must give 14 calendar days notice.

    dated 27th and told to pay by 5th - thats only 8 days - not valid default if they do not allow 14 days.
